About Compound Care Rx Plus
Compound Care Pharmacy is a family-owned compounding pharmacy serving Louisville and surrounding communities in Kentucky and Southern Indiana. Sisters Cathy Hance, RPh and Anne Marie Megibben, RPh are from a family of pharmacists who have been in the pharmacy business for over 40 years. What Is the Cost of Living Near Louisville?

Understanding the cost of living near Louisville is key to truly evaluating a salary offer or your current compensation at Compound Care Rx Plus.
Louisville's Cost of Living Index is approximately 87.8 (12.2% less expensive than US average; 5.5% less than KY average). Largest KY city, Kentucky Derby, affordable housing. TARC bus. When planning your budget based on a salary from Compound Care Rx Plus, consider these typical monthly expenses:
Expense Category Estimated Monthly Cost Key Considerations / Notes
Housing (1-BR Apt Rent) $900 - $1,400+ A significant portion of Compound Care Rx Plus salary. Location choices impact this heavily.
Utilities (Basic) $140 - $230 Electricity, Heating, Cooling, Water etc.
Public Transportation $50 (TARC monthly pass) Essential for most commuters; car ownership is costly.
Groceries (Single Person) $380 - $560 Can be higher with more dining out or specialty stores.
Personal & Leisure $350 - $650+ Dining out, entertainment, shopping. Highly variable.
Healthcare (Individual) $360 - $660+ Varies significantly by plan & employer contribution.
Subtotal (Excluding Taxes) $2,180 - $3,500+ This subtotal does not include income taxes (federal, state, local), which can significantly impact your take-home pay.
